Arm Gates Are Energy Efficient with Standby Modes Available
Automated arm gates come equipped with energy-saving features that promote sustainability. One key aspect is the use of low-power standby modes. The gates operate on reduced power consumption during times it’s not being used. This energy-efficient mode helps conserve electricity while still responding quickly when vehicles approach. Additionally, automated arm gates often incorporate LED lighting. This doesn’t sound like much, but LED offers several benefits over traditional lighting solutions. LED lights consume significantly less energy, have longer lifespans, and provide better illumination. By using LED lights, parking lots can reduce energy consumption and reduce maintenance needs.
With Their Low Power Usage, Solar Power Is Easy and Saves You Money
Another notable aspect of automated gates is their compatibility with solar power systems. By harnessing solar energy, these gates can operate independently from the electrical grid. They can minimize their reliance on non-renewable energy sources. Solar-powered arm gates feature photovoltaic panels that convert sunlight into electricity. It even stores it in batteries for use during periods of low light or at night. This renewable energy source not only reduces the carbon footprint but also lowers long term operational costs. Solar-powered arm gates are an ideal choice for parking lots in areas with ample sunlight. They’re both a sustainable solution that aligns with environmental goals and is cost effective.
Less Aimless Driving in Full Lots Means Less Emissions
Automated arm gates contribute to sustainability by reducing emissions and unnecessary vehicle movement. By managing the entry and exit process, these gates reduce idling time and the need for vehicles to circle the lot in search of an available space. This reduction in vehicle movement not only saves time for drivers but also decreases exhaust emissions. leading to improved air quality. Moreover, automated arm gates help optimize parking space usage. They can ensure that vehicles are directed to available spaces promptly. Locking off vehicles from already full lots reduces congestion and the associated emissions.
Automated Gates Can Be Integrated with Other Solutions
Automated arm gates can integrate seamlessly with other sustainable parking solutions. When used with other sustainable solutions they can further improve efficiency and eco-friendliness. They can be integrated with parking guidance systems that let people know about available spaces. By guiding drivers to vacant spots, these systems reduce driving and emissions. Also, the integration of automated arm gates with electric vehicle (EV) charging stations helps EV adoption rates. Arm gates can provide convenient access to charging stations. This integration supports the growth of sustainable transportation. Electric vehicles help reduce greenhouse gas emissions rates from conventional vehicles.
